What is Internship?

Internships sit at the intersection of academic preparation and professional practice, making them a frequent subject of study in business programs, communications courses, sports management curricula, and career development seminars. They offer a structured way to examine how theoretical knowledge transfers into real organizational settings. Because internships touch on workforce readiness, labor economics, and professional identity, they carry genuine academic weight across multiple disciplines and course levels.

The papers archived on this topic span several distinct approaches. Reflective and narrative writing dominates, with students documenting what they learned from hands-on experience inside specific companies and organizations. Proposal writing also appears, particularly through college internship proposals that outline learning objectives before a placement begins. Comparative analysis emerges as well, most notably in papers weighing paid versus unpaid internships, which push students to evaluate labor policy and organizational ethics. Some papers are tied to specific fields such as sports management, banking, and communications, grounding broader concepts in industry-specific contexts.

A strong essay on this topic begins with a clearly scoped thesis that goes beyond simple summary — rather than just describing what happened, the essay should argue what was gained, challenged, or changed as a result of the experience. Evidence that carries the most weight includes concrete workplace situations, specific skills developed, and honest reflection on gaps between classroom knowledge and organizational reality. When writing comparatively, such as on paid versus unpaid structures, grounding claims in observable outcomes strengthens credibility. The most common pitfall is writing a vague chronological account without connecting individual experiences to broader professional or organizational concepts worth analyzing.

Marriage Family Therapy Intern Marriage and Family
Brucker et al. (2005) present an analysis of seven training sites that offer MFT internship opportunities to students. In their analysis, Brucker et al. (2005) discuss the quality of supervision, the environment and context of the training site, the opportunities available to MFT interns for interacting with professionals, supervisors and clients so that they may obtain maximum guidance and practical exposure, as well as the opportunity to pursue education, teaching and research along with their internship. Their study reveals that a number of quality institutions do offer MFT internship opportunities to students by offering direct involvement in the practical environment and sound coaching from the supervisors. Interns are expected to shadow the supervisors and learn from personal application of theory.
